A mandatory firm liquidation (or obligatory winding up) is set up by an order made by the court, usually on the request of a lender, the company or a shareholder. There are a number of possible factors for making a winding-up order. The most usual is due to the fact that the company is bankrupt.




In an obligatory liquidation the function of a liquidator is in the majority of cases initially performed by an official called the. The Authorities Receiver is an officer of the court and a member of the Insolvency Solution, an exec firm within the In most mandatory liquidations, the Authorities Receiver comes to be the liquidator quickly on the making of the winding-up order.

Your limited firm may be sold off (wound up) if it can not pay people or organisations it owes cash to (its financial institutions). When your firm owes money the creditors may attempt to recover the financial debt by releasing an official request for settlement, called a statutory need.


This usually suggests shutting the firm and placing residential property and possessions under the control of a provisional liquidator appointed by the court. The court provides a winding-up order if it determines pop over to this site your company can not pay its debts and is bankrupt. A liquidator will be designated. They will take control of the firm and its properties.

Company liquidation is the procedure of shutting down a minimal business with the assistance of an appointed Insolvency Manager - Company Liquidation, also known as a liquidator. The liquidator is brought into the business to 'wind up' all recurring affairs until, at the end of the process, the business is brought to a close.


Extra typically than not, HMRC will certainly be the major financial institution as a result of overdue taxes such as Firm Tax Obligation, VAT, Pay As You Earn (PAYE) or National Insurance Contributions (NIC). Profession lenders, such as providers, will also be able to do something about it if they think they are not likely to be paid what they are owed.
